Historically, sake could only be manufactured in the Winter season for the reason that its creation necessitates cool temperatures. Because of fashionable refrigeration and temperature Handle, sake can now be brewed 12 months-spherical, but most higher-stop producers continue to only brew within the Winter season months.

Kijōshu choshuya (貴醸酒) is sake produced working with sake instead of water. A typical sake is produced making use of one hundred thirty liters of drinking water For each 100 kilograms of rice, although kijōshu is manufactured working with 70 liters of drinking water and 60 liters of sake For each 100 kilograms of rice. Kijōshu is characterized by its distinctive rich sweetness, aroma and thickness, which can be best introduced out when aged to an amber colour. kijōshu is commonly dearer than regular sake as it was designed in 1973 with the National Tax Company's brewing exploration institute for the objective of producing costly sake that can be served at governing administration banquets for condition attendees.

Sake rice just isn't the same as table rice. Brewers polish it ahead of use, grinding absent the outer levels to reveal the starchy Main within. The more sharpening, normally the cleaner plus much more aromatic the ultimate sake has a tendency to be.
